Output 99044083095df08f180defd14ccf96f55b6fcb7b20337334cd6b7a19a5f43531:0

value
42898540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cbc938456da8c90a459017e9a89a7eb4650e2d2 OP_EQUALVERIFY OP_CHECKSIG
address
1AuwtE1v5eutQWcR5DVUGbGyRYkvUW9ih1
transaction
99044083095df08f180defd14ccf96f55b6fcb7b20337334cd6b7a19a5f43531
spent
true